Even after two years, actor Allen Dizon still carries unforgettable memories of working with the late Nora Aunor—memories not just of her iconic talent, but of her extraordinary kindness behind the scenes.

In an exclusive interview with PUSH ABS-CBN during the premiere of his latest film Fatherland, Allen opened up about the selfless generosity he witnessed firsthand during the filming of their unreleased project Ligalig, which would become one of Nora’s final films.

“Every single day on set, may pa-raffle siya. Minsan may pa-game pa na simpleng laro lang—pero hindi ‘yun para magpasaya, kundi para makapagbigay siya ng pera sa crew,” Allen recalled with admiration. “Napakabait. Sobrang generous.”

Despite her legendary status, “Ate Guy” never acted like a superstar. Instead, she focused her energy on lifting others up quietly, handing out her own money to crew members during long shooting days—not for attention, but out of a genuine heart for people.

“Kahit wala na siyang masyadong pera, pag may lumapit sa kanya—bibigyan niya. Ganun siyang klaseng tao,” Allen shared emotionally. “Iba talaga yung puso niya.”

More than a co-star, Allen described Nora as a teacher—not just in acting, but in compassion and humanity.

“Ang dami kong natutunan sa kanya. Hindi lang sa pag-arte kundi sa pagiging tao. Yung malasakit niya sa kapwa—’yun ang gusto niyang iwan.”

He added that working with Nora inspired him to pay it forward—to be a source of light in an industry that can often be cutthroat.

“Gusto niya, magtulungan tayong lahat sa showbiz. Yun ang pamana niya: pagmamahalan at pagtutulungan.”

Attending Nora Aunor’s wake, Allen was moved by the overwhelming outpour of grief and gratitude from those she touched.

“Ang daming nagmahal sa kanya. Ang daming taong natulungan at napasaya ni Ate Guy. Hindi lang siya artista. Isa siyang babaeng may puso para sa masa.”

Despite his nearly three decades in the business, Allen says Ligalig stands out as one of his proudest acting experiences—simply because he got to share the screen with the one and only Superstar.

“Kasama ko si Ate Guy—kailangan mo talagang ibigay ang lahat mo. She pushed you to be your best.”
